免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发有没有只做安卓的

当然可以只做安卓开发!安卓开发是指基于安卓操作系统的应用程序开发,可以在安卓设备上运行。下面我将详细介绍安卓开发的原理和步骤。

安卓开发的原理:

安卓开发使用Java语言编写应用程序,然后通过安卓软件开发工具(如Android Studio)将其编译成安卓设备可识别的Dalvik字节码文件(.apk文件)。安卓设备上的操作系统会解析和执行这些字节码文件,从而运行应用程序。

安卓开发的步骤:

1. 学习Java编程语言:安卓开发主要使用Java编程语言,因此首先需要学习Java语法和面向对象编程的基本概念。

2. 下载安装Android Studio:Android Studio是官方推荐的安卓开发工具,提供了丰富的开发工具和模拟器,可以帮助开发者进行应用程序的开发、调试和测试。

3. 创建新项目:在Android Studio中创建一个新的安卓项目,设置应用程序的名称、包名和最低支持的安卓版本等。

4. 设计用户界面:使用Android Studio提供的布局编辑器设计应用程序的用户界面,可以选择使用预定义的布局组件,也可以自定义布局。

5. 编写Java代码:根据应用程序的需求,在Android Studio中编写Java代码,实现应用程序的功能。可以使用安卓提供的API(应用程序接口)来访问设备的各种功能,如摄像头、传感器、网络等。

6. 调试和测试:使用Android Studio提供的调试工具和模拟器对应用程序进行调试和测试,确保应用程序的功能正常。

7. 构建和发布:在开发完成后,使用Android Studio将应用程序打包成.apk文件,然后可以将其发布到Google Play商店或其他应用市场,供用户下载和安装。

需要注意的是,安卓开发需要具备一定的编程基础和逻辑思维能力。如果你是初学者,建议先学习Java编程语言的基础知识,然后再进行安卓开发的学习和实践。此外,还可以参考官方文档、在线教程和社区论坛等资源,来获取更多的学习资料和帮助。

总结:

只做安卓开发是完全可行的,需要学习Java编程语言和使用Android Studio等开发工具。通过设计用户界面、编写Java代码、调试和测试,最终将应用程序打包发布到应用市场,供用户下载和使用。希望以上介绍对你了解安卓开发有所帮助!


相关知识:
ios手机端开发app
iOS手机端开发App是指使用iOS操作系统进行应用程序的开发。iOS是由苹果公司开发的操作系统,仅适用于苹果公司的硬件设备,如iPhone、iPad等。iOS开发主要使用Objective-C或Swift编程语言。Objective-C是一种面向对象的编
2023-07-14
app开发计划成本明细
开发出一款成功的移动应用程序需要考虑多种因素,如功能、用户交互、美观程度、性能和安全性等。在设计和开发应用程序之前,必须做好详细的开发计划和预算。开发成本是移动应用的重要组成部分,包括人力资源、技术设备、开发工具、测试和推广费用等。这篇文章将介绍和解释ap
2023-06-29
app开发简单案例分析题
随着移动设备的普及和人们对移动应用的需求的不断增加,移动应用的开发变得越来越重要。而随着移动技术的不断进步和开发工具的不断完善,开发一款优秀的移动应用也变得越来越容易。本文将通过一个简单的移动应用案例,介绍移动应用开发的相关知识。开发环境的搭建在开发移动应
2023-06-29
app开发发短信
短信是一种非常受欢迎的通信方式,几乎每部手机都能够使用短信来发送和接受信息。对于那些想要开发自己的应用程序,并且希望它能够发送短信的开发者来说,本文将介绍短信发送的原理和如何实现短信发送的功能。在现代手机中,短信发送的工作流程如下:1. 用户使用手机上的应
2023-06-29
app程序开发上手快吗
APP程序开发对于有一定编程基础的人来说并不难上手,但对于没有编程基础的人来说,可能需要一段时间的学习和实践。APP程序开发有许多工具和技术可供选择,但最常用的是Android Studio。Android Studio是谷歌推出的一款包含各种开发工具的集
2023-05-06
app创建开发
移动应用开发(app开发)是指开发运行在移动设备(如智能手机、平板电脑等)上的应用程序。随着移动互联网的兴起,移动应用开发开始迅速发展。本文将介绍app的创建开发原理以及详细步骤。一、app创建开发原理:app的开发需要涉及到以下几个方面的知识:1. 编程
2023-05-06